Real-World Success Stories ‍

A ‍notable ⁤project initiated by‍ a group⁤ called ​”Morocco ‌Connect” exemplifies this entrepreneurial spirit.‍ By establishing partnerships with several retail ‍platforms like ⁤Taobao​ and AliExpress, they successfully introduced a line⁤ of ‌Moroccan spices that gained popularity among both ‌locals and expatriates within months. Statistical data shows⁢ an increase in sales by‍ over 150% during ‌its first quarter alone.

Overcoming Challenges​ Faced by Foreign Startups

Despite ‍commendable achievements, navigating the complexities involved with cross-border e-commerce is not without ‍its challenges for these young professionals. Bureaucratic red ⁤tape can complicate logistics while language barriers may hinder interaction with suppliers or customers alike. Though, through resilience and strategic networking initiatives—including collaborations with local ‌universities—they’re steadily finding solutions to overcome such hurdles.
